For all nature lovers, bringing home one of the rarest species on earth would be bliss. Every detail, including creating a climate-controlled room, would be painstakingly arranged just to witness the carefully cultivated bonsai flaunt its flowers for one to two weeks each year. 
Rolife presents a unique gift in the Sakura Bonsai, a 3D puzzle of the sought-after and incomparable cherry blossom bonsai tree in all its glory. This hands-on DIY set lets you piece together each branch and flower just as a master bonsai artist crafts their delicate art. Each petal is carefully shaped to replicate the soft, clustered effect of sakura blooms, while the base and trunk capture the organic beauty of a real bonsai.

Build Your Own Sakura Bonsai

  • Precise Fit, Easy Assembly

    No glue or clips will mar the beauty of your creation, as each of the 263 puzzle pieces fits together snugly. The tree won’t wobble or collapse.

  • Graceful and Ethereal

    The Sakura Bonsai gives onlookers a sense of calm and wonder, encouraging a meditative experience that lifts the spirit. It provides a perfect view for any home or office.

  • A Breath of Nature

    The layered design creates a natural, refreshing breath of life, mimicking the essence of stacked moss in a calm, harmonious setting.
